Output 89b7e0a4faee3cd3cc0ea3020b8a27cf2e4822e86ee3761d496134882683299e:0

value
2183917
script pubkey
OP_0 OP_PUSHBYTES_20 1babf35df7ed2c921f61235165c7155e7ba379ff
address
bc1qrw4lxh0ha5kfy8mpydgkt3c4tea6x70l7j66xm
transaction
89b7e0a4faee3cd3cc0ea3020b8a27cf2e4822e86ee3761d496134882683299e
confirmations
230717
spent
true